The volume of a cylinder is 176π cm³ and its height is 11 cm.

What is the length of the cylinder's radius?

Answer:

The length of the cylinder's radius is, 4 cm

Explanation:

Volume(V) of the cylinder is given by:


V = \pi r^2h .....[1]

where,

r is the radius and h is the height of the cylinder.

As per the statement:

The volume of a cylinder is 176π cm³ and its height is 11 cm

⇒V = 176π cm³ and h = 11 cm

Substitute the given values in [1] we have;


176 \pi = \pi r^2 \cdot 11

Divide both sides by
11 \pi we have;


16 = r^2

or


r^2 = 16


r = √(16) =4 cm

Therefore, the length of the cylinder's radius is, 4 cm
